Description
We are seeking a Software Team Lead to oversee the design, development, and deployment of innovative software solutions while mentoring and guiding our team of skilled engineers. This role combines strategic technical leadership with hands-on development, ensuring engineering excellence and seamless project delivery. We develop Energy Management and Storage Systems that ensure the reliable and secure operation of critical energy infrastructure. Our projects include edge control software for real-time decision-making, centralized data infrastructure to collect, store, and analyze system information, and user-facing tools that visualize and interact with live power system operations. In this role, you will work across the full technology stack—from embedded edge devices to cloud services and web applications—helping design and refine the systems that keep modern energy networks running safely and efficiently.
